Publication number: 20210101354Abstract: A cardboard box assembly device, that folds four flaps provided at edges of an opening in a cardboard box to surround the opening, is disclosed. The cardboard box assembly device includes a folding unit, a pushing unit, and a drive unit. The folding unit folds each of the four flaps in a prescribed sequence and closes the opening. The pushing unit pushes one of the four flaps, that is folded last, inward into the cardboard box as a locking flap, and overlaps the locking flap onto the other flaps. The drive unit contacts the cardboard box and imparts a prescribed displacement to the cardboard box. Parts that engage with one another are formed between the locking flap and at least one of the other flaps. The drive unit moves the locking flap relative to the other flaps due to the displacement when the pushing unit pushes the locking flap.Type: ApplicationFiled: September 28, 2020Publication date: April 8, 2021Inventors: Tatsuya IWASA, Satoshi NISHITSUJI, Tatsuya ARIMATSU, Satoshi TATSUKAWA

Patent number: 10875674Abstract: A push-in mechanism pushes articles into a box that is opened sideways. The push-in mechanism is provided with a box standby part, an article placement part, a push-in plate, a horizontal movement mechanism, and a lifting/lowering mechanism. The box standby part causes the boxes to wait. The article placement part has a placement surface on which the articles are temporarily placed. The push-in plate is installed in a standing state so as to have a pressing surface for pressing the articles toward the box. The horizontal movement mechanism causes the push-in plate to reciprocate horizontally above the placement surface so that the push-in plate moves toward the box or moves away from the box. The lifting/lowering mechanism moves the push-in plate so as to change a separation distance in the height direction between a lower edge of the pressing surface and the placement surface.Type: GrantFiled: October 9, 2015Date of Patent: December 29, 2020Assignee: ISHIDA CO., LTD.Inventors: Yuji Yokota, Atsushi Takahashi, Takeshi Noguchi, Tatsuya Iwasa, Tatsuya Arimatsu, Hiroshi Okano

Publication number: 20200254708Abstract: A lid forming device of a cardboard box using a first flap with a slit and a second flap to be extended after being bent into a mountain shape is disclosed. The lid forming device includes first and second folding mechanisms. The fist folding mechanism folds the first flap in a direction of closing the opening. The second folding mechanism bends the second flap into a mountain shape and inserts part of the second flap into the slit of the first flap while extending the second flap. The second folding mechanism includes first and second retaining units. The first retaining unit retains a first face of the second flap located between a free end of the second flap and a bend line set beforehand in the second flap. The second retaining unit retains a second face of the second flap located between an anchored end and the bend line.Type: ApplicationFiled: February 6, 2020Publication date: August 13, 2020Inventors: Yuichi NAKAMURA, Tatsuya IWASA, Atsushi TAKAHASHI, Satoshi TATSUKAWA, Satoshi NISHITSUJI, Tatsuya ARIMATSU, Koji ONO

Patent number: 10689205Abstract: A package accumulating device is disclosed. The device conveys bag packages to a predetermined position while performing an accumulating operation that aligns the packages such that parts of each of the packages lie on top of parts of adjacent packages in a thickness direction. The device includes first and second conveyors, and a control unit. The first conveyor performs the accumulating operation. The second conveyor conveys a group of the packages aligned by the first conveyor. The control unit performs switching between a first state where a downstream end of the first conveyor and an upstream end of the second conveyor oppose each other when the second conveyor accepts the group of the packages from the first conveyor and a second state where a position of the upstream end of the second conveyor is lower than in the first state with respect to the downstream end of the first conveyor.Type: GrantFiled: February 26, 2019Date of Patent: June 23, 2020Assignee: ISHIDA CO., LTD.Inventors: Tatsuya Iwasa, Yuji Yokota
